حَدَّثَنَا هَنَّادٌ، حَدَّثَنَا عَبْدُ الرَّحْمَنِ بْنُ أَبِي الزِّنَادِ، عَنْ هِشَامِ بْنِ عُرْوَةَ، عَنْ أَبِيهِ، عَنْ عَائِشَةَ، قَالَتْ كُنْتُ أَغْتَسِلُ أَنَا وَرَسُولُ اللَّهِ، صلى الله عليه وسلم مِنْ إِنَاءٍ وَاحِدٍ وَكَانَ لَهُ شَعْرٌ فَوْقَ الْجُمَّةِ وَدُونَ الْوَفْرَةِ ‏.‏ قَالَ أَبُو عِيسَى هَذَا حَدِيثٌ حَسَنٌ صَحِيحٌ غَرِيبٌ مِنْ هَذَا الْوَجْهِ ‏.‏ وَقَدْ رُوِيَ مِنْ غَيْرِ وَجْهٍ عَنْ عَائِشَةَ أَنَّهَا قَالَتْ كُنْتُ أَغْتَسِلُ أَنَا وَرَسُولُ اللَّهِ صلى الله عليه وسلم مِنْ إِنَاءٍ وَاحِدٍ ‏.‏ وَلَمْ يَذْكُرُوا فِيهِ هَذَا الْحَرْفَ وَكَانَ لَهُ شَعْرٌ فَوْقَ الْجُمَّةِ وَدُونَ الْوَفْرَةِ ‏.‏ وَعَبْدُ الرَّحْمَنِ بْنُ أَبِي الزِّنَادِ ثِقَةٌ كَانَ مَالِكُ بْنُ أَنَسٍ يُوَثِّقُهُ وَيَأْمُرُ بِالْكِتَابَةِ عَنْهُ ‏.‏
Hanad narrated to us, Abd al-Rahman bin Abi al-Zinad narrated to us, on the authority of Hisham bin Urwa, on the authority of his father, on the authority of Aisha, she said: I was taking a bath I and the Messenger of God, may God bless him and grant him peace, came from one vessel, and it had hair above the bowl and below the bowl. Abu Issa said: This is a good and authentic hadith. Strange in this respect. It was narrated in another way, on the authority of Aisha, that she said, “The Messenger of God, may God bless him and grant him peace, and I used to wash from a vessel.” One. They did not mention this letter in it, and he had hair above the jamma and below the wafra. Abd al-Rahman ibn Abi al-Zinad is trustworthy. Malik ibn Anas used to document it and order it to be written about.
